Hello! I’m Alyssa, but everyone calls me Ally! I am currently a first-year PhD student in the Interdepartmental Neuroscience Program at Yale University. I am interested in the interaction of different memory systems during long-term consolidation and memory updating, and the mechanisms that enable our brain to represent and remember abstract information.
